When Wikileaks first broke, one of the juiciest pieces of China gossip was about the Google fiasco from earlier this year and how they "were orchestrated by a senior member of the Politburo who typed his own name into the global version of the search engine and found articles criticising him personally." Now we have a name: Surprise! It's Li Changchun, the Propaganda Chief, a man so sensitive that he already "accidentally" had an entire Chinese city GFWed because it shared his name.

Changchun is first Chinese city to become GFWed
Yesterday morning, Changchun (长春) became a sensitive word on QQ. The best thing about it: Not only is 长春 a city - making it "The first Chinese city to ever become a sensitive word in China" - it's also the name of the current CPC Propaganda Chief.
